蛤蚧肽对荷瘤小鼠的免疫调节及抗肿瘤作用 被引量:13

Study on immunoregulation and antitumor function of Gekko gecko peptides in tumor-bearing mice

摘要 目的观察蛤蚧肽对S180和Hepa1-6荷瘤小鼠免疫调节及其对小鼠移植肿瘤的生长抑制作用。方法以S180和Hepa1-6荷瘤小鼠为模型,研究蛤蚧肽及其联合环磷酰胺(CTX)对肿瘤的治疗效果,采用MTS法测定小鼠腹腔巨噬细胞杀瘤活性、脾淋巴细胞刺激指数、自然杀伤细胞(NK)活性,并称瘤重,计算抑瘤率。结果单纯蛤蚧肽灌胃400 mg.kg-1.d-1,连续12 d,可显著提升S180荷瘤小鼠的腹腔巨噬细胞杀瘤活性及Hepa1-6荷瘤小鼠的腹腔巨噬细胞吞噬功能(P<0.05),蛤蚧肽治疗后S180及Hepa1-6荷瘤小鼠脾淋巴细胞增殖能力及NK细胞活性均显著提高(P<0.05)。与CTX联合应用时,蛤蚧肽能使受CTX抑制的上述免疫指标得到改善,并能显著提高抑瘤率。结论蛤蚧肽对肿瘤及化疗药物造成的免疫功能抑制有调节作用,并可通过此途径达到协同化疗药物抗肿瘤效果。 Objective To study the immunoregulation and growth inhibitory effects of gecko peptides in tumor-bearing mice.Methods The mice with sarcoma-180(S180) and Hepa1-6 hepatic carcinoma as the animal models were used to study the therapeutic effect of gecko peptides united with CTX.And MTS was applied to determine tumoricidal activity of peritoneal macrophage,the stimulation index of lymphocyte and natural killer cell activity.Then the tumor weight and the inhibiting tumor rate were calculated.Results It can significantly enhance the tumoricidal activity and phagocytosis(P0.05) of peritoneal macrophage of the mice with S180 and Hepa1-6 hepatic carcinoma,giving gecko peptides 400 mg.kg﹣1 alone,for 12 days,it can also enhance the proliferation capacity of lymphocyte and activity of natural killer cells remarkably(P0.05) after treatment with gecko peptides.United with CTX,gecko peptides can improve above immune indexes which were constrained by CTX,and can enhance the tumor inhibition rate significantly(P0.05).Conclusion Gecko peptides can improve the suppression of immune function caused by tumour and chemotherapeutics,and can achieve its anti-tumor effects cooperated with chemotherapeutics.
